The original Portuguese lyrics are often considered more poetic than the English translation. While the English version describes a girl who is "tall and tan and young and lovely," the Portuguese version by de Moraes is an ode to a "mixture of flower and mermaid, full of light and grace". This lyrical depth is what continues to drive the "Ipanema Girl" brand across Brazil, from Rio boutiques to the upscale beaches of Búzios.
